Police shoot six unarmed people on the Danziger Bridge
2005
New Orleans East, Louisiana
thepipe26 · CC BY 2.0 · Wikimedia Commons
Six days after Katrina, New Orleans officers fired on unarmed civilians crossing the Industrial Canal here, killing seventeen year old James Brissette and forty year old Ronald Madison and wounding four more. Madison, who had a mental disability, was shot in the back. The department then built a cover story around a planted gun and a false report. Federal prosecutions followed and several officers were convicted, some for the shootings and some for the cover up.
